Types of Physical Inventory

Different methods of physical inventory cater to diverse business requirements and operational scales. Each approach offers unique advantages and challenges, making it essential for companies to understand their specific needs before selecting a method.

Periodic Inventory

Periodic inventory involves counting stock at specific intervals, such as monthly, quarterly, or annually. This method is often used by smaller businesses or those with limited resources, as it requires less frequent monitoring. During the counting period, normal operations may be halted to ensure accuracy, which can lead to temporary disruptions. The primary advantage of periodic inventory is its simplicity and lower cost, as it does not require continuous tracking systems. However, it can result in discrepancies between actual stock levels and recorded data, potentially leading to stockouts or overstock situations. Businesses using this method must be diligent in their record-keeping and reconciliation processes to maintain accurate inventory data.

Perpetual Inventory

Perpetual inventory systems continuously track inventory levels in real-time, updating records with each transaction. This method is commonly employed by larger businesses with high transaction volumes and the resources to invest in advanced inventory management software. Perpetual inventory offers several benefits, including improved accuracy, reduced risk of stockouts, and enhanced ability to detect discrepancies promptly. By maintaining up-to-date records, businesses can make more informed decisions regarding purchasing and production. However, implementing a perpetual inventory system can be costly and complex, requiring significant investment in technology and training. Despite these challenges, the long-term benefits of improved inventory control and operational efficiency often outweigh the initial costs.

Cycle Counting

Cycle counting is a method that involves counting a subset of inventory items on a rotating schedule, rather than conducting a full inventory count at once. This approach allows businesses to maintain accurate inventory records without the need for large-scale disruptions. Cycle counting is particularly useful for companies with extensive inventories, as it enables continuous monitoring and timely identification of discrepancies. By focusing on high-value or high-turnover items more frequently, businesses can prioritize their resources and ensure critical stock levels are maintained. Implementing cycle counting requires a well-organized system and trained personnel to execute the counts accurately. While it may require more ongoing effort compared to periodic inventory, the benefits of improved accuracy and reduced operational disruptions make it an attractive option for many organizations.

Key Steps in Conducting Physical Inventory

Conducting a physical inventory is a meticulous process that requires careful planning and execution to ensure accuracy and efficiency. The first step involves preparing a comprehensive inventory plan. This plan should outline the scope of the inventory, including which items will be counted, the timeline for the count, and the personnel involved. Clear communication of this plan to all relevant staff is essential to ensure everyone understands their roles and responsibilities.

Once the plan is in place, the next phase is organizing the inventory space. This involves cleaning and arranging the stock in a manner that facilitates easy counting. Items should be clearly labeled, and similar products grouped together to minimize confusion. Utilizing tools such as barcode scanners or RFID tags can significantly streamline this process, reducing the likelihood of human error.

Training the inventory team is another crucial step. Team members should be well-versed in the counting procedures and the use of any technology involved. Conducting a brief training session or providing a detailed manual can help ensure consistency and accuracy in the counting process. Additionally, assigning specific areas or categories to individual team members can help distribute the workload evenly and prevent overlap.

During the actual counting process, it is important to maintain a controlled environment. This means limiting access to the inventory area to only those involved in the count and temporarily halting regular operations if necessary. Double-checking counts and having a supervisor verify the results can further enhance accuracy. Any discrepancies should be noted and investigated promptly to identify and rectify the root cause.

Technology in Inventory Management

The integration of technology in inventory management has revolutionized the way businesses handle their stock, offering unprecedented levels of accuracy and efficiency. One of the most significant advancements is the use of inventory management software, which automates many of the manual processes traditionally associated with inventory control. These systems can track inventory levels in real-time, generate detailed reports, and even predict future stock needs based on historical data. This level of automation not only reduces the risk of human error but also frees up valuable time for employees to focus on more strategic tasks.

Radio Frequency Identification (RFID) technology has also made a substantial impact on inventory management. Unlike traditional barcode systems, RFID tags can be read remotely and do not require a direct line of sight. This allows for faster and more accurate inventory counts, as multiple items can be scanned simultaneously. RFID technology is particularly beneficial for large warehouses or retail environments where speed and accuracy are paramount. Additionally, RFID tags can store more information than barcodes, providing a richer dataset for analysis and decision-making.

Cloud-based inventory management solutions have further enhanced the flexibility and scalability of inventory systems. By storing data in the cloud, businesses can access their inventory information from anywhere, at any time. This is especially useful for companies with multiple locations or remote teams. Cloud solutions also offer the advantage of automatic updates and backups, ensuring that the system is always up-to-date and data is securely stored. Integration with other business systems, such as accounting or customer relationship management (CRM) software, is often seamless, providing a more holistic view of the business operations.

Impact on Financial Statements

Accurate inventory management has a profound effect on a company’s financial statements, influencing both the balance sheet and the income statement. Inventory is often one of the largest assets on a company’s balance sheet, and its valuation directly impacts the reported financial health of the business. Properly managed inventory ensures that the asset is neither overvalued nor undervalued, providing a true reflection of the company’s worth. This accuracy is crucial for stakeholders, including investors and creditors, who rely on these statements to make informed decisions.

The income statement is also significantly affected by inventory management practices. The cost of goods sold (COGS) is derived from inventory data, and any discrepancies can lead to misstated profits. For instance, overestimating inventory levels can result in a lower COGS, artificially inflating net income. Conversely, underestimating inventory can lead to higher COGS and reduced profitability. Accurate inventory records ensure that the income statement reflects the true cost of production and sales, providing a reliable measure of the company’s operational efficiency.
